APPENDIX I. MAGNETICAL OBSERVATIONS, 1893. Made at the Kew Observatory, Richmond, Lat. 51° 28′ 6′′ N. and Long. 0 1m 151 W., height 34 feet above mean sea-level. The results given in the following tables are deduced from the magnetograph curves which have been standardised by observations of deflection and vibration. These were made with the Collimator Magnet K.C. I. and the Declinometer Magnet marked K.O. 90 in the 9-inch Unifilar Magnetometer by Jones. The Inclination was observed with the Inclinometer by Barrow, No. 33, and needles 1 and 2, which are 3 inches in length. The Declination and Force values given in Tables I to VIII are prepared in accordance with the suggestions made in the fifth report of the Committee of the British Association on comparing and reducing Magnetic Observations.
